The first step is to conduct a thorough evaluation of the property. Identifying potential risk areas helps in formulating an efficient mitigation plan. This might embrace evaluating basement ranges, the situation of drainage systems, and proximity to our bodies of water which may overflow throughout storms.


Improving drainage around a property can significantly cut back water accumulation. Well-designed gutters and downspouts are key components. They ought to direct rainwater away from foundations and landscape options. Regular maintenance of those methods prevents blockages and optimizes water flow.

French drains function a wonderful technique for diverting water away from foundations. Installed below ground stage, these drains gather excess water and direct it to a chosen discharge level, decreasing the risk of flooding in basements or crawl areas. Understanding soil composition is crucial when implementing this solution.


Land grading offers one other practical strategy. By leveling or sloping the ground appropriately, water may be redirected away from weak areas. Proper grading minimizes ponding and encourages drainage, creating a extra resilient landscape during heavy rains.

Utilizing permeable surfaces is more and more popular as an effective water mitigation strategy. Driveways, walkways, and patios produced from materials that enable for water infiltration can significantly lower floor runoff. This not solely aids in managing water but in addition helps recharge groundwater supplies.


Planting vegetation strategically also contributes to water management. Deep-rooted vegetation can take up vital amounts of water, reducing soil saturation. Rain gardens, particularly designed to seize and filter stormwater, effectively minimize runoff whereas enhancing aesthetics.


Implementing water obstacles is crucial in flood-prone regions. Sandbags can present short-term relief throughout flooding. For long-term methods, strengthened levees or flood walls may be designed to face up to potential water threats, providing a extra strong defense against water damage.


Another important factor is the set up of state-of-the-art sump pumps. These units remove amassed water from basements or crawl spaces, keeping areas dry and minimizing mold development. Regular maintenance and testing guarantee their effectivity, especially earlier than the rainy season.

Homeowners should consider using water sensors and alarms as part of their mitigation strategy. These gadgets detect water presence and alert residents earlier than vital damage occurs. Such early detection allows for immediate action to be taken, which might drastically scale back repair costs.


Insurance plays a significant position in water mitigation strategies. Homeowners ought to evaluation their insurance policies to ensure they've the mandatory coverage for potential water damage. Familiarity with the terms and situations associated to flood insurance can save property house owners from future financial burden.

How can owners scale back water damage in their homes?


Homeowners can scale back water damage by ensuring correct drainage around the basis, using sump pumps in basements, sealing leaks in roofs and partitions, and installing water alarms. Regular inspections and upkeep of plumbing and appliances additionally contribute significantly to minimizing dangers.


What role does landscaping play in water mitigation?


Landscaping can drastically affect how water flows around a property. Incorporating options like rain gardens, swales, and permeable pavements helps absorb extra water and redirects flow, decreasing runoff and potential flooding across the house.

Can insurance help with water-related damages?


Yes, insurance can provide monetary safety in opposition to water-related damages, but it's essential to evaluate policy protection rigorously. Many commonplace house owner insurance policies may not cover flood damage, making it necessary to consider separate flood insurance for complete safety.
